Summary

NATIONAL RAILROAD PASSENGER CORP. has accumulated 23 OSHA violations across 11 inspections over 42 years of recorded history, with $6,740 in total assessed penalties.

The establishment sits in the 96th percentile for violations within its industry-state peer group of 26 employers. Inspection frequency runs at the 100th percentile. The most recent enforcement activity was recorded 1 year ago.
